Jennifer Lopez and Marc Anthony reportedly baptized their twins on Saturday.

The 'Do It Well' singer and husband Marc held the intimate ceremony for seven-week-old twins Max and Emme at a church in Long Island, New York. The couple then hosted a reception attended by guests including their closest friends and family members at their nearby Brookville house.

A source close to the couple said: "They didn't want it to be a big ceremony, so they only invited their very best friends and immediate family. Max and Emme didn't cry at all - they were really good, and Jennifer and Marc looked extremely proud."

It was recently reported 'El Cantante' actor Marc bought his 38-year-old wife a $300,000 eight-carat yellow canary diamond ring to celebrate the birth of the twins.

Jennifer recently revealed becoming a mother is the best thing that has ever happened to her.

She said: "Your heart is connected to them. With all the things that Marc and I have accomplished in our lives, this is the biggest thing that will ever be."
